Compact steel pinion for 1/48 drive trains

This Kyosho UM322C steel pinion gear is a straightforward replacement for 1/48 scale RC models that use a 22-tooth motor pinion. Supplied as a single spare item, it helps restore drivetrain accuracy or enables minor adjustments to gear mesh and ratios.

The part aims to preserve the expected tooth shape and spacing of a 22T pinion in small motors, so it is appropriate for matching existing gear sets or testing mesh and ratio variations on 1/48 platforms. Always check the tooth count and mesh clearance against your current spur gear prior to fitting.

Fitting checklist: inspect the motor shaft to determine set screw or press-fit retention, verify axial placement and backlash, and use shims or motor mount adjustment where necessary to obtain proper mesh. Measure shaft diameter and set screw style before fitting rather than assuming compatibility.

Measure the shaft diameter and examine how your current pinion is secured. The UM322C is for 22T setups, but correct shaft size and securing method are essential for safe mounting.
Fit the pinion with the motor held square to the spur, set an appropriate gap using shims if needed, and rotate by hand to confirm smooth engagement before powering the model.
Steel offers strength and durability but may increase wear on softer mating gears; weigh the pros and cons based on your usage and maintenance routine.
Check specialist RC parts suppliers for compatible 1/48 spur gears and confirm tooth count and pitch to ensure correct pairing with this 22T pinion.
